The day got off to a fairly late start and, as I set out on the moped heading for Chaing Mai, I more or less ran into the cock fighting event as I went through a village on my way to the city. It wouldn’t be the kind of thing I would usually attend, but along with my friend Yolande who is visiting from Singapore, we decided to go investigate.
The event was taking place in something that resembled a cattle market. A large number of mostly men were gathered around purpose built rings of differing sizes. To begin with there seemed to be some kind of selection process taking place that included weighing and marking the birds, then the event quickly and noisily got under way.
I knew nothing about cock fighting before, other than it’s reputed to be a particularly cruel and bloody sport. I can’t say that it was as gruesome as I thought it would be, nor can I claim to be any the wiser as to how the sport actually works. What I do know is that after spending a little while at the ringside watching some fights, it’s not going to be something I’ll be giving up any time to follow in the future.
